How Worm Gear Reducers Serve Belt Conveyor Operations
Belt conveyors in mining operations typically span hundreds of metres, transporting bulk materials between crushers, screening plants, and stockpile areas. The drive system must provide smooth acceleration to prevent belt slippage during startup, sustained torque during continuous operation, and — most critically — an inherent self-locking mechanism to hold loaded belts stationary on inclined sections when power is interrupted.
A worm gearbox achieves this through the unique geometry of its worm-and-wheel engagement. The low helix angle of the worm shaft creates a mechanical advantage that prevents the output shaft from driving the input, effectively locking the conveyor belt in position under gravitational load. This eliminates the need for separate backstop devices in many installations, reducing both cost and maintenance burden.
Material composition plays a decisive role in conveyor gearbox longevity. The worm shaft is manufactured from surface-hardened alloy steel (20CrMnTi) with exceptional abrasion resistance, while the worm wheel utilises centrifugally cast phosphor bronze for superior impact absorption. The housing is constructed from ductile iron, engineered to withstand the continuous vibration characteristic of heavy-load conveyor operations.

When selecting a worm gear unit for conveyor applications, the サービス係数(SF) is the primary design consideration. Mining conveyors with frequent start-stop cycles and variable loading should apply a service factor of 1.5 to 2.0. For inclined conveyors, factor in the gravitational component of the load to verify that the self-locking ratio is maintained under maximum belt tension. Ambient temperature in open-pit operations can exceed 45°C in Australian summers, requiring careful thermal derating of the gearbox output capacity.

What gear ratio is best for a mining belt conveyor worm reducer?
Ratios between 20:1 and 50:1 are most common for mining belt conveyors. Lower ratios suit flat conveyors at moderate speeds, while higher ratios are preferred for incline conveyors where the self-locking threshold must be reliably maintained. The exact ratio depends on motor speed, required belt speed, and conveyor inclination angle.
Can a worm gearbox replace a separate backstop on an inclined conveyor?
Yes, provided the gear ratio exceeds the self-locking threshold, typically above 30:1 for standard bronze-on-steel combinations. The worm gearbox inherently prevents reverse rotation, removing the need for a separate mechanical backstop in most inclined conveyor applications.
How often should worm reducer oil be changed on a mining conveyor?
Under standard mining conditions, synthetic lubricant should be changed every 5,000 to 8,000 operating hours, or annually, whichever comes first. Harsh dust environments may require more frequent oil sampling and earlier changes if particulate contamination is detected.
What IP rating is recommended for worm gearboxes in open-pit mining?
IP65 is the minimum recommendation for open-pit mining environments, providing complete dust ingress protection and resistance to low-pressure water jets. Underground operations with water spray suppression systems may require IP66 or higher.
Are worm reducers energy-efficient enough for long conveyor runs?
While worm gearboxes have lower mechanical efficiency (typically 60–90% depending on ratio) compared to helical units, their compact size, self-locking capability, and reduced ancillary equipment requirements often deliver better total cost of ownership for conveyor applications where these features are essential.
